What I THINK is happening here:
Mainframe - your mainframe, duh!
Drone - decent hp, low dmg
Tank - good hp (you'd never guessed)
Droid - decent hp, decent dmg
Firewall - a shield
Hack - hack an enemy robot to fight for you
Energy tap - drain hp (not from mainframe)
Flash - (multiple) low level attacks
Laser - single powerful attack
Radio - hit all attack
